I don't think there are (m)any fans of Clouser's Saw scores on this discussion forum, but maybe there are. I always have been, and am extremely excited about his return to the franchise with his score for Saw VIII, a.k.a. Jigsaw.

Last month, Clouser posted the following on Facebook regarding the Jigsaw score release, as well as possible releases of previous Saw scores (fingers crossed):

"I'm working on a multi-disc "Saw Score Anthology" release for Lakeshore. It will probably be 2x CD / 4x LP, with about 20 minutes (one LP side) per movie. Hope to get it out around the time that the movie hits theaters. Just trying to trim over twelve hours of score down to two hours is killing me! There will be a digital-only release of 70 minutes of the score from Jigsaw (aka SAW VIII) hitting the web before the movie comes out, and I'll try to convince the powers that be to just do a "full dump" of all eight complete scores via digital-only."

Update from Clouser today on Facebook (in a conversation that I was having with him, incidentally):

"There will indeed be a SAW series compilation coming in a month or two from Lakeshore Records. I just finished editing it last night and it will be going to mastering tomorrow. Over two hours of my favorite bits from all eight movies, released on 2x CD / 4x vinyl LP - one vinyl side per movie. Should be cool."
